The Problem: An Outdated Financial System
More than 275 partnerships between satellite and MNOs enable global connectivity, yet the financial processes supporting these collaborations are stuck in the past. The current system, dating back to 1991, is ill-equipped to handle the unique billing and settlement requirements of satellite connectivity. This has resulted in a catch-22 situation where MNOs, seeing limited returns, are hesitant to invest in upgrading their infrastructure, further perpetuating the problem.
A History of Success, and a Lesson to Learn
Interestingly, the satellite industry's naivety can be a strength. Unburdened by decades of assumptions, satellite operators propose innovative commercial models, such as charging per satellite connection. This fresh perspective could be the key to unlocking the potential of satellite communications. However, MNOs, instinctively resistant to change, are missing an opportunity to learn from their own history.
Decades ago, when mobile roaming was in its infancy, MNOs faced a similar challenge. They had to create frameworks and standards to ensure interoperability and handle settlements across borders. This collaborative effort resulted in the seamless roaming we experience today. The industry must now apply this same mindset to satellite communications, adopting the GSMA's Billing and Charging Evolution (BCE) framework. BCE supports the flexible charging models needed for satellite connectivity, but its slow adoption highlights the industry's hesitation to change.
